A warranty is a written or implied promise by the manufacturer or seller about the performance and durability of a product and the remedies available if the product fails to meet those promises. Warranties can cover repairs, replacements, or refunds within a specified period and under defined conditions. In lemon law reviews, the warranty status and its applicability to the identified defect influence the available remedies and the likelihood of a successful claim. Reviewing warranty language alongside repair history clarifies eligibility for relief in California.
Nonconformity refers to a defect or condition that prevents the product from functioning as intended and as described by the warranty. It can involve recurring issues that resist repair after reasonable attempts or a persistent failure that substantially impairs use. Establishing a nonconformity is central to lemon law claims, as it supports claims for remedies such as replacement or buyback. The documentation review assesses whether the defect meets the legal standard for nonconformity based on the circumstances and timelines involved.
A repair attempt is an action taken by a service provider to fix a defect or malfunction covered by a warranty. For lemon law assessments, it is important to record the number, dates, dealer or manufacturer notes, and outcomes of each repair attempt. When a vehicle or product experiences multiple unresolved failures, the accumulated repair attempts may support eligibility for remedies beyond simple fixes, such as replacement or buyback, under applicable California law.
Buyback is a remedy offered by a manufacturer or required by law in which a consumer returns the product in dispute and receives a refund of the purchase price, often minus a usage adjustment. In lemon law cases, buyback is considered when repeated, unfixed defects persist despite reasonable repair attempts within warranty terms. Documentation of repair history, notices, and the defect’s impact on use supports a claim for buyback, particularly in California where lemon law protections are designed to restore the consumer to the position they were in before purchase.

Begin by assembling every repair order, invoice, technician note, and warranty document related to the reported issue. Record dates, mileage, and the outcomes of each repair attempt, including whether the problem persisted after service. Collect all correspondence with the manufacturer or dealer, such as emails, letters, and claims submitted. Create a simple timeline that shows the sequence of events, when the defect first appeared, when repairs were attempted, and how the issue evolved. Having a complete folder makes it easier for your Lemon Grove attorney to evaluate eligibility and prepare a precise demand or claim.
Keep careful notes about what remedies were offered, accepted, or rejected. Record warranty terms, coverage limits, and any costs you incurred. If a replacement or refund was discussed, document the terms, timelines, and any conditions. This information helps your attorney assess eligibility, compare possible remedies, and plan the most effective course of action in Lemon Grove and across California.

If a vehicle or product experiences the same defect after several attempts, this pattern often indicates a nonconformity that may qualify for lemon law relief. A detailed repair log showing dates, repair centers, parts replaced, and outcomes strengthens the case for a remedy. Documentation should also capture any delays in service or failure to address the root cause, which can affect eligibility and strategy during negotiations or litigation in California.
Understanding the scope and limits of warranty coverage is essential. Some warranties exclude certain components or require certain maintenance to be performed. A comprehensive review clarifies what is covered, what has been attempted, and whether any gaps in coverage impact eligibility for a replacement or refund. In Lemon Grove, California, precise interpretation of warranty language helps set realistic expectations and supports a well-founded claim.
